A couple of theoretical physicists have argued that classical physics is intrinsically incapable of detailing the holistic aspects of consciousness, but that quantum theory may perhaps give the lacking ingredients. Numerous theorists have therefore proposed quantum mind (QM) theories of consciousness.[sixty] Notable theories falling into this class include things like the holonomic brain theory of Karl Pribram and David Bohm, as well as Orch-OR theory formulated by Stuart Hameroff and Roger Penrose. A few of these QM theories offer you descriptions of phenomenal consciousness, and also QM interpretations of access consciousness.

Regarding the Main operate of conscious processing, a recurring notion in new theories is usually that phenomenal states someway combine neural activities and knowledge-processing that could usually be unbiased.[151] This has become named The mixing consensus. Another case in point has actually been proposed by Gerald Edelman called dynamic Main speculation which puts emphasis on reentrant connections that reciprocally website link parts of the brain inside of a massively parallel method.[152] Edelman also stresses the value of the evolutionary emergence of greater-purchase consciousness in humans in the Traditionally more mature trait of Key consciousness which humans share with non-human animals (see Neural correlates segment higher than). These theories of integrative perform existing answers to 2 typical challenges connected with consciousness: differentiation and unity. They exhibit how our conscious encounter can discriminate among a just about endless range of various probable scenes and details (differentiation) as it integrates All those aspects from our sensory techniques, even though the integrative character of consciousness On this perspective conveniently clarifies how our practical experience check here can appear unified as 1 whole Inspite of all of these unique sections.
The most commonly given respond to is usually that we attribute consciousness to Other individuals mainly because we see they resemble us in physical appearance and behavior; we purpose that should they seem like us and act like us, they need to be like us in other approaches, which includes having activities of the sort that we do.[69] There are, nevertheless, several different problems with that clarification. For another thing, it seems to violate the principle of parsimony, by postulating an invisible entity that isn't necessary to make clear what we notice.[sixty nine] Some philosophers, like Daniel Dennett in a very research paper titled "The Unimagined Preposterousness of Zombies", argue that men and women who give this clarification do probably not understand what they are stating.
